The Edgewood Lions will square off against the Workman Lobos at 6: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Keep an eye on the score for this one: both posted some lofty point totals in their previous games.
Edgewood is headed into the matchup after thoroughly thrashing Ganesha: they outscored them in every quarter. Everything went Edgewood's way against Ganesha on Thursday as Edgewood made off with a 61-37 victory. The game was all but wrapped up at the end of the third, by which point the Lions had established a 22 point advantage.
Meanwhile, Workman had already won nine in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 36.9 points) and they went ahead and made it ten on Saturday. They strolled past the Lancers with points to spare, taking the game 75-57.
Workman is also on a roll lately: they've won 12 of their last 13 contests, which provided a nice bump to their 19-3 record this season. As for Edgewood, their win ended a three-game drought on the road and puts them at 9-13.
Edgewood suffered a grim 68-43 defeat to Workman in their previous matchup back in December of 2024. Will Edgewood have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check MaxPreps after the action for a full breakdown of the game and more basketball content.
